The Primordial Wyrm is a hidden boss battled in the 4th layer of the Abyss. It will spawn at any time if a player is affected with the Chaos State debuff (given by Rod of Discord, Normality Relocator, and similar items) while in any layer of the Abyss.

Its only unique drop is the Halibut Cannon, a powerful endgame gun.

Behavior

The Primordial Wyrm is an aerial worm-like enemy with 42 segments in total. Its body and tail segments can neither take damage nor deal contact damage. It performs a variety of attacks on a cycle that changes slightly with each phase transition, quickly chasing players and attempting to ram them while not using any attacks. When transitioning between phases, the wyrm will choose the next attack in its next phase's cycle. Upon contact with the head, the player is inflicted with the Crush Depth debuff for 10 seconds.

While it can be spawned in any layer of the Abyss, it will enrage outside of the 4th layer. When enraged, the wyrm moves and spins faster, lightning bolts and Ice MistIce Mists are more predictive, 1 extra EidolistEidolist and 2 extra Ancient DoomAncient Dooms are summoned in their respective attacks, and it will periodically use a telekinetic attack that yanks the player towards its head, accompanied by a loud sound and a burst of blue sparks.

Phase 1

  • Performs the following attacks in a cycle:
    • Quickly moves away from the player, roars, and charges at the player for 5 / 4 Expert Mode / 3.5 Revengeance Mode / 3 Death Mode seconds, sharply homing in on their position. It charges three times before transitioning into the next attack.
    • For 3 seconds, summons three lightning bolts from the sky every 0.5 seconds. One lightning bolt aims ahead of the player, one lightning bolt aims directly at the player, and the other aims behind the player. During this attack, the wyrm itself flies upwards.
    • Charges at the player once in a similar manner to the Charge Combo, although with 1.5x the speed.
    • Summons an Eidolon WyrmEidolon Wyrm if there are none alive, accompanied by a sound effect. During this attack, the wyrm itself flies downwards. It transitions into the next attack after 3 / 2.5 Expert Mode / 2.25 Revengeance Mode / 2 Death Mode seconds.
    • Performs another Charge Combo attack.
    • For 3 seconds, summons three homing Ice MistIce Mists from below every 1 second. One mist aims ahead of the player, one mist aims directly at the player, and the other aims behind the player. During this attack, the wyrm itself flies downwards.
      • Ice Mists inflict Chilled for 3 seconds and Frozen for 1.5 seconds.
    • Performs another Fast Charge attack.
    • Summons 3 / 4 Expert Mode / 5 Revengeance Mode / 6 Death Mode EidolistEidolists if there are none alive, accompanied by a sound effect. During this attack, the wyrm itself flies downwards. It transitions into the next attack after 3 / 2.5 Expert Mode / 2.25 Revengeance Mode / 2 Death Mode seconds.

Phase 2

  • Transitions at 80% health.
  • The second charge of the first Charge Combo in the attack cycle is replaced. Instead, the wyrm spins around the player and fires projectiles from its body segments for 5 / 4.5 Expert Mode / 4.25 Revengeance Mode / 4 Death Mode seconds before transitioning into the next attack.

Phase 3

  • Transitions at 60% health.
  • The second charge of the second Charge Combo in the attack cycle is replaced. Instead, the wyrm summons a ring of 4 / 5 Expert Mode / 6 Revengeance Mode / 7 Death Mode Ancient DoomAncient Dooms which orbit around the player before bursting into four Prophecy's EndProphecy's End in each cardinal direction. After 2 / 1.75 Expert Mode / 1.67 Revengeance Mode / 1.58 Death Mode seconds, another ring appears until three rings have appeared in which it will transition into the next attack. During this attack, the wyrm itself flies upwards.
    • While performing this attack, the wyrm itself flies upwards and stays invisible.
    • The Ancient Doom ring has a radius of 37.5 / 34.38 Expert Mode / 33.44 Revengeance Mode / 32.5 Death Mode tiles from the player.
    • Ancient Dooms and their projectiles inflict Shadowflame for 2 seconds.

Phase 4

  • Transitions at 40% health.
  • The final charge of both Charge Combo attacks in the attack cycle are replaced. Instead, the wyrm accelerates towards the player for 3 / 2.5 Expert Mode / 2.25 Revengeance Mode / 2 Death Mode seconds. Then, it repositions to the left or right of the player, roars, and charges while summoning a wall of 4 / 6 Expert Mode / 8 Revengeance Mode / 10 Death Mode lightning bolts from the direction of the charge towards the player.

Phase 5

  • Transitions at 20% health.
  • Performs Fast Charge attacks instead of spawning Eidolists and Eidolon Wyrms.

Phase 6

  • Transitions at 5% health.
  • For the remainder of the fight, it becomes immune to most slowing or freezing debuffs including Eutrophication, Galvanic Corrosion, Glacial State, Kami Flu, Slow, Temporal Sadness, Time Distortion, Vaporfied, and Webbed.
  • Replaces all previous attacks with one final attack, combining the elements of the Firing Spin and Ancient Doom Ring attacks. The wyrm itself alternates between flying upwards for a very short time and spinning around the player.
    • A ring of 4 / 5 Expert Mode / 6 Revengeance Mode / 7 Death Mode Ancient DoomAncient Dooms is summoned every 2 / 1.75 Expert Mode / 1.67 Revengeance Mode / 1.58 Death Mode seconds.
    • 10 main segments simultaneously fire Ancient LightAncient Light every 2 / 1.83 Expert Mode / 1.75 Revengeance Mode / 1.67 Death Mode seconds.
    • 20 alternate segments simultaneously fire Shadow FireballShadow Fireball every 1.5 / 1.33 Expert Mode / 1.25 Revengeance Mode / 1.17 Death Mode seconds.

Notes

  • The Primordial Wyrm's awakening by a player depends only on whether or not the player has the Chaos State debuff while in the Abyss, and will therefore spawn if the player enters the biome with the debuff already applied, even if the Rod of Discord or other items which inflict Chaos State are not actually being used within the Abyss.
    • As a result, if the player has the Chaos State debuff and is in the Abyss when they kill the Primordial Wyrm, it will immediately respawn.
  • The Primordial Wyrm does not require Polterghast to be defeated in order to drop weapons. Although extraordinarily difficult or even impossible to do so, the Wyrm can be defeated and its immensely powerful weapons obtained after obtaining a Rod of Discord at the beginning of Hardmode.
  • Enemies spawned by the Primordial Wyrm do not drop items or coins.
  • The Primordial Wyrm can only be spawned in Multiplayer by the Chaos State if all players are in the Abyss though it can still spawn naturally.

Trivia

  • The BestiaryBestiary entry for the Primordial Wyrm: "The first Wyrm, blessed by the Goddess of Life, held staggering power that surpassed nearly all of its auric brethren. It held a deep hatred for any sign of usurped light, and would have attempted to strike down even the wielder of Primordial Light had they returned to reclaim their artifact. And yet, despite its immense power, it never would have stood a chance."
  • The Primordial Wyrm's theme is Threats of the Ocean Floor, which was made by the artist DM DOKURO.
    • The theme was originally intended to be used for the mini boss encounters in the Abyss before being scrapped and repurposed.
    • The sound the Primordial Wyrm makes when summoned resembles the first chord of the theme and was present long before the theme was implemented.
    • If the Calamity Music add-on mod is disabled, Boss 3 will play instead.
  • Its design is based on a creature from the aquatic exploration game Subnautica, known as the Ghost Leviathan. The original sprite was also a copy of the Ghost Leviathan's design.
    • The different life-stages makes this more evident, as there are both juvenile and adult Ghost Leviathans.
    • The Adult versions of both creatures share the similar purpose of preventing the player from doing something (Adult Ghost Leviathans protect the crater edge, while the Primordial Wyrm prevents the player from using the Rod of Discord or other short, ranged teleportation items).
  • The Primordial Wyrm could be considered the Calamity Mod version of the Dungeon Guardian since both are extremely strong enemies that are intended to prevent the player from performing a certain action.
  • In previous versions of the mod, the Primordial Wyrm could spawn at any time in the 3rd and 4th layers of the Abyss before Polterghast had been defeated.
  • Similar to the Eidolon Wyrm, it spawns as a passive NPC, and only attack the player if they were affected with the Chaos State debuff, or if it was attacked.
  • Prior to the 2.0.2.001 update, the Primordial Wyrm was considered a "Superboss". After the update, its status was demoted to "Hidden Boss", though functionally it was unchanged.
